发明授权
- 专利标题: Multi-node data processing system and method of queue management in which a queued operation is speculatively cancelled in response to a partial combined response
- 专利标题(中): 多节点数据处理系统和队列管理方法,其中响应于部分组合响应推测性地取消排队操作
-
申请号: US09436897申请日: 1999-11-09
-
公开(公告)号: US06591307B1公开(公告)日: 2003-07-08
- 发明人: Ravi Kumar Arimilli , James Stephen Fields, Jr. , Guy Lynn Guthrie , Jody Bern Joyner , Jerry Don Lewis
- 申请人: Ravi Kumar Arimilli , James Stephen Fields, Jr. , Guy Lynn Guthrie , Jody Bern Joyner , Jerry Don Lewis
- 主分类号: G06F112
- IPC分类号: G06F112
摘要:
A data processing system includes an interconnect, a plurality of nodes coupled to the interconnect that each include at least one agent, response logic within each node, and a queue. In response to snooping a transaction on the interconnect, each agent outputs a snoop response. In addition, the queue, which has an associated agent, allocates an entry to service the transaction. The response logic within each node accumulates a partial combined response of its node and any preceding node until a complete combined response for all of the plurality of nodes is obtained. However, prior to the associated agent receiving the complete combined response, the queue speculatively deallocates the entry if the partial combined response indicates that an agent other than the associated agent will service the transaction.
信息查询